Psychiatry is a medical specialty that focuses on the assessment, diagnosis, treatment, and avoidance of mental illness, psychological disruptions, and dysfunctional behaviors. Psychiatrists, who are physicians focused on this field, make use of a vast array of techniques to deal with clients, consisting of medications, psychiatric therapy, and neighborhood assistance. Their extensive training in both medication and mental health uniquely places them to deal with the complex biological, psychological, and social elements that contribute to mental health problems.

Psychiatrists utilize a variety of diagnostic tools and methods to comprehend a client's mental health condition:
Clinical Interview: This is often the primary step, where the psychiatrist collects detailed information about the client's history, symptoms, and behaviors.
Mental Testing: Various standardized tests can assist in more evaluating state of mind, cognition, and characteristic.
Physical exam: Sometimes, physical health issues can manifest as psychiatric symptoms; thus, a comprehensive medical checkup is necessary.
Observation: Monitoring a patient's behavior in time can supply vital insights.

Psychotherapy
Psychotherapy, also called talk therapy, is a main approach used to deal with numerous mental illness. Here are some common types:

Psychiatrists may prescribe medication to assist relieve signs. Some typical types include:

1. How can I find a psychiatrist?
Search for recommendations from primary care doctors or search online directories of licensed mental health specialists.
2. What should I anticipate on my first visit?
The first visit normally includes an extensive interview, where the psychiatrist collects information about your signs, mental health history, and any medications you are currently taking.
3. Are psychiatric medications safe?
While many psychiatric medications are safe when recommended by a qualified Psychiatrist Near Me Private Practice, all medications bring prospective negative effects. Clients ought to have open conversations with their psychiatrist about issues.
4. Is therapy always needed with medication?
Not necessarily. Some patients may react well to medication alone, while others might take advantage of a mix of medication and treatment.
5. The length of time does treatment typically last?
Treatment period differs widely amongst people and is based upon the type and severity of the mental disorder, the treatment's effectiveness, and the patient's choices.
